As the article "Cachau Bant: Mind Your Language" mostly focuses on history, the language employed by Tom Law is quite complex. To make his point of view known, Law makes use of several linguistic techniques, such as imagery and metaphors.

Imagery is known as the use of descriptive language in literature and Tom Law makes use of it in his anecdote about the German language taking over the world:

German corporations controlled the media and began to bludgeon the public with anti-English messages. The English language was causing many of the country's problems ‒ it was dusty and outdated. It helped to explain why the English were such a backwards, thick and bigoted people. The language was holding the nation back ‒ blocking its progress. (ll. 38...
